The Catholic Church welcomes new members through the Rite of Christian Initiation of Adults (RCIA), a process of formation. RCIA includes prayer, spiritual direction and catechesis. One of only nine located within the Archdiocese of Toronto, our holy door has been built under the guidance of the director of the Martyrs Shrine, Fr. Michael Knox, SJ, using materials native to the area. Ojibwa artist William Monague has been commissioned to create the artwork that will decorate the door and inspire those who traverse it. The artwork, depicting Our Lady Mercy will be rich in symbolism relevant to both the Roman Catholic Church and indigenous peoples. We invite you to visit us this season to gain this Jubilee year s plenary indulgence as we walk towards Christ with Sts. Jean de Brébeuf and his companions.
